The Strategic Value of Building a Supportive Discord Community for Database Administrators
Creating a Discord community tailored for database administrators establishes a vibrant hub for peer learning, instant troubleshooting, and sharing best practices. Unlike traditional forums or email threads, Discord’s live chat, voice channels, and customizable features enable immediate interaction, fostering faster problem resolution and stronger professional connections.
For GTM leaders, these benefits translate into:
- Boosted product adoption through organic peer-to-peer support
- Reduced support tickets as members collaboratively troubleshoot issues
- Accelerated innovation by exchanging cutting-edge DBA techniques
- Enhanced brand loyalty by positioning your company as an industry thought leader
Discord’s ability to segment channels by database type (e.g., PostgreSQL, MongoDB), role (DBAs, architects), or topic (security, performance tuning) encourages focused discussions. This segmentation nurtures deeper engagement and facilitates targeted knowledge exchange.

1. Segment Channels for Targeted Discussions: Organizing Conversations for Maximum Impact
- Identify key focus areas: Segment by database types (PostgreSQL, MongoDB), common challenges (security, performance), and roles (DBAs, architects).
- Create dedicated channels: Enable members to find and contribute to relevant discussions easily.
- Pin essential resources: FAQs, best practices, and technical guides should be readily accessible.
- Assign expert moderators: Ensure knowledgeable oversight to maintain quality and relevance.
Challenge: Avoid fragmenting the community into inactive channels.

6. Integrate Bots for Moderation and Information Sharing: Enhancing Efficiency While Preserving Community Warmth
- Use bots for spam control and welcoming: Maintain a safe, friendly environment.
- Automate FAQ responses: Provide instant help on common questions.
- Schedule content sharing: Regularly post tips, news, or curated resources.
- Enable reaction roles: Allow members to self-assign interests or expertise tags.
Challenge: Avoiding over-automation that diminishes personal interaction.

Essential Tools to Support Your Discord Community Building Efforts
Tool | Purpose | Strengths | Limitations |
---|---|---|---|
Discord | Core community platform | Real-time chat, voice, flexible channels | Requires active moderation |
Zigpoll | Feedback and insight collection | Fast surveys, real-time analytics | Needs integration for seamless use |
MEE6 Bot | Moderation, gamification | Automated roles, leaderboards | Limited free-tier customization |
Carl-bot | Role management, logging | Reaction roles, audit logs | Setup complexity for beginners |
Google Forms | Detailed surveys | Flexible questions, offline access | Not real-time, no Discord integration |
Zapier | Automation between platforms | Connects Discord with survey tools | Technical setup required |
